Title: Innovative Mind: The Contributions of Don B Neumann

Introduction: Don B Neumann, an accomplished inventor based in Laguna Beach, CA, has made significant contributions to the field of laser scanning technology. With a total of 9 patents to his name, Neumann is recognized for his innovative solutions that enhance the accuracy and efficiency of laser scanning systems.

Latest Patents: Among Neumann's notable inventions is the patent for Surface Deviation Compensation for a Beam Scanning System. This invention addresses the challenges of surface deviation when using laser flying spot scanners. By maintaining a fixed distance between the code mask and the surface of the photosensitive medium, the system compensates for errors caused by non-uniform substrate thickness. Neumann's technique allows the code mask to float with the medium surface, ensuring consistent performance. Another significant patent is the Scanning Beam Reference and Read System, which describes a method for controlling the writing of data using the timing signals from a reference clock. This system employs a retroreflective material to detect the position of a writing beam, further enhancing the accuracy of laser-based document reading.
